Duggar News: Josh Caught Inside The SHU Is “Bad”

Josh Duggar, the eldest son of Jim Bob and Michelle Duggar, is currently serving time in prison. However, his behavior is causing him further trouble, as per Duggar News. According to a report by TheSun, the prison authorities have placed him in the Special Housing Unit (SHU), also known as solitary confinement. He was carrying a cell phone, which is a severe violation of prison rules. As a result, the officials transferred Josh Duggar to SHU. And if the phone had internet access, it would be even more concerning.

Duggar News: Will Josh Duggar Get A Chance To Walk Out Of Prison Before Time?

Those monitoring the situation with Josh Duggar are aware that he is still attempting to appeal his conviction. Recently, it was revealed that Josh’s lawyer filed an appeal in October 2022. The appeal hearing took place on February 16, 2023. During the hearing, Justin Gelfand, Duggar’s attorney, argued that Josh deserves a retrial. Gelfand claimed that during the 2019 raid in his workplace parking lot, Josh was not permitted to speak with a lawyer.
